Which sea lies between Italy and the Balkans? 🔊
The sea that lies between Italy and the Balkans is the Adriatic Sea. This body of water extends from the Po River in Italy to Montenegro and is known for its clear waters and picturesque coastline. The Adriatic Sea has been historically significant for trade and transportation, connecting various nations in Southern Europe.
